Private capex stays sluggish in Q4FY25 despite growth in new projects: Report

Private capital expenditure in India showed weakness in Q4FY25, despite a surge in overall project announcements. New projects rose 22.7% YoY, but private sector contribution was marginal, growing only 4% in Q4 and declining 9% for the full fiscal year. Investor caution due to weak demand and global uncertainty led to delays and downsizing of capex plans.
